    # Enable MLIR-Based new TPU Bridge
    
    **MLIR-Based new TPU Bridge is an experimental feature, tread lightly.**
    
    ## For TF 1.x-Based Models
    
    In tf.ConfigProto.Experimental, there is a knob controlling whether the new TPU
    Bridge is enabled or not. You can set it by using the following example code:
    
    ```
    session_config = tf.ConfigProto(
      ......
      experimental=tf.ConfigProto.Experimental(
        enable_mlir_bridge=True,
      ),
      ......
    )
    ```
